Edward Vielmetti wrote:
...Someone needs to also mention the Morris Worm - 20th anniversarycoming up soon!....

I sat through most of the trial of Robert T. Morris (held here in Syracuse) and published two articles, a short one in the ABA Journal and a longer one, "RTM and the Worm That Ate Internet", 92 Harvard Magazine (May-June 1990), pp. 23-28. The latter provoked correspondence in the July-August 1990 and May-June 1991 issues.
